FAQ
Do I need a special electrical box to wire a ceiling fan in Albany?
Yes, ceiling fans are heavy and require a fan-rated electrical box that can support the weight and movement. Our electricians in Albany can replace your existing box with an appropriate one if needed.

What are common problems with ceiling fan wiring?
Common issues include loose connections, faulty switches, or inadequate wiring. If your ceiling fan isn't working properly, our electricians in Albany can diagnose and repair these problems safely.
